about

This is based on the Bellowhead arrangement of a centuries-old folk song, most commonly known as The Maid Freed from the Gallows. It tells the chirpy story of a condemned maiden begging for someone to buy her freedom from an executioner. The most famous version of this song is by Led Zeppelin, who recorded it as “Gallows Pole” on Led Zeppelin III.

27 Strings Hertfordshire, UK

27 Strings are a folk band from Bishop's Stortford in Hertfordshire who draw influence from traditional English, Irish and American folk music, as well as more contemporary artists. Featuring a line-up of countless instruments and as many vocals as possible, they appeal to all ages and are guaranteed to get you moving and singing along! ... more
